1. Define the South Haven service area before spending

South Haven is a CDP in Porter County, not a synonym for the whole county or every nearby community. That distinction matters when you decide which locations your firm is prepared to serve. Bosseo’s public LSA description identifies category and geography targeting as part of its program, including practice-area categories and service areas. For a South Haven campaign, review whether the intended coverage should center on South Haven, extend through Porter County, or include other areas your firm explicitly serves. Do not use the population estimate as a forecast of demand. It is a description of the place, not evidence that residents are searching for a particular lawyer or that advertising will produce a particular number of inquiries.

Recommended approach

Bring a written service-area boundary and a list of accepted and declined locations to the consultation. Ask how targeting can reflect the matters you want, the places you can serve, and the locations you do not want to pay for.

2. Match practice categories to the matters you accept

An LSA profile should represent the legal work your firm actually wants to discuss. Bosseo says it tunes practice areas, service zones, budgets and response settings. That makes category selection a business decision, not just a setup field. A South Haven firm may need to distinguish between broad legal inquiries and the specific case types its attorneys evaluate. The available local record does not identify South Haven legal demand by practice area, and it does not show which categories are competitive. Avoid treating the community’s size as proof that a category will perform.

Recommended approach

List your priority matter types, exclusions, consultation criteria and conflicts-screening limits. During review, determine whether each proposed category can be handled by your firm and measured separately enough to support a budget decision.

4. Build the budget around qualified inquiries and capacity

Bosseo describes Local Service Ads as pay per lead rather than pay per click and says budgets can be managed according to case values and market conditions. The public page also says cost per lead varies by practice area and metro. No South Haven cost, lead count or return should be assumed from the place’s population. Your decision should account for the kinds of inquiries you accept, the time your staff can devote to follow-up, and the point at which a paid inquiry is considered useful. If the firm cannot respond or evaluate matters consistently, more exposure may not improve the business outcome.

Recommended approach

Set a review method before launch: compare paid leads with accepted inquiries, consultations and signed matters where your systems permit. Ask Bosseo which budget and targeting changes can be made when your capacity or case priorities change.

5. Make response handling part of the advertising decision

Bosseo states that responsiveness affects LSA position and presents AI Answering as a related service for answering calls. It also says LSA calls can be answered and tracked when that service is paired with the program. A South Haven campaign therefore requires an explicit call-handling plan. Decide who receives calls, what happens outside office hours, how urgent matters are routed, and which inquiries require attorney review. Do not describe a call as qualified merely because it was billed or connected; qualification requires your firm’s own intake criteria.

Recommended approach

Document the first response, conflict-screening handoff and follow-up responsibility. If you are considering AI Answering, ask how it would fit your approved intake instructions and how your team would review transferred or recorded information.

6. Measure the path from paid lead to matter

Bosseo describes lead-to-case tracking and an ROI Dashboard that connects LSA spend with consultations and signed cases. That is more useful than reviewing lead counts alone, provided your firm defines each stage consistently. For South Haven reporting, preserve the geographic scope: a lead associated with South Haven is not automatically a Porter County lead, and neither label proves that the matter is profitable. Review source, practice area, location, disposition, consultation status and signed-matter status according to your own records.

Recommended approach

Ask what information will be available for attribution, how disputed leads are identified, and how your staff should record outcomes. Use the consultation to decide which outcome—not a generic ranking or population figure—will determine whether the program deserves continued budget.
